@@ -1,5 +1,16 @@ 2006-07-07 David Cantrell <dcantrell@redhat.com> + * loader2/net.c: Rewrote readNetConfig() and added two new functions + (configureTCPIP and manualNetConfig) that handle the TCP/IP section + of loader. Users can enable/disable IPv4 and IPv6 independently, as + well as some other options. In the case of manual configuration, users + are only given entry fields for the protocol(s) selected.
